AED to PHP Exchange Rate: What You Need to Know

The United Arab Emirates Dirham (AED) and the Philippine Peso (PHP) are two currencies that play a vital role in the lives of many overseas Filipino workers (OFWs) residing in the UAE. AED is the official currency of the UAE, symbolized by "د.إ" and regulated by the Central Bank of the UAE. PHP, on the other hand, is the currency of the Philippines, managed by the Bangko Sentral ng Pilipinas.

How Is the AED to PHP Exchange Rate Determined?

In general, AED/PHP exchange prices are determined where currencies are traded by using supply and demand throughout the global foreign exchange markets. AED or the United Arab Emirates Dirham on the other hand is fixed at the rate of one Dirham to a US Dollar and as we know USD has a relation with PHP the rate will affect the value of AED in relation to PHP as well.

Other characteristics include economic stability, inflation rates, interest rates and geopolitical factors of the UAE as well as the Philippines. This is responsible for determining how much one dirham is equivalent to in pesos at any one time.

What's the Cheapest Way to Transfer Money from UAE to the Philippines?

Wise (formerly TransferWise), InstaPay or Coins.ph are, in most cases cheaper than banks or even the traditional exchange centers. These platforms apply mid-market rates and don’t charge many transfer fees that make them right for numerous and small transactions.

Step-by-Step Guide to Sending Money to the Philippines from UAE

  1. Choose a Service Provider: Compare rates, fees, and delivery times.
  2. Register: Create an account with the selected provider.
  3. Provide Recipient Details: Enter the recipient's name, bank account, or pickup location.
  4. Transfer Funds: Pay in AED through your chosen method (cash, bank transfer, or card).
  5. Confirm Transaction: Save the receipt for tracking and verification.
